I've got maximum motorsports stb installed a couple of weeks ago and i've noticed that the car feels a bit tighter in the corners and doesn't flex as much when I drive onto the exit ramps in my parking garage, so it does do something....
But if you really want to stiffen stuff up you should start with subframes. I just did the stb first because it was easier and I didn't want to grind off my undercoating right before winter.
Yup. Do the subframe connectors first. Then if you are so inclined to be the type of driver who likes to push hard through corners you can look into a strut tower brace.
Strut tower braces are easy to install, pretty much a bolt-on affair. The SFC's need to be welded though. They do make bolt-in SFC's but you'll want to steer clear of those.
